Unfortunately for you guys, the interpretation by the umpire was correct. The commentators, need to be educated in the rules of the game,
The umpire did a crap bounce, he then immediately signaled play on, I am sure i heard him say play on as well. therefore holding the ball in the ruck contest is not valid, as its deemed out of that contest, play on , then its normal play, and the correct decision was made.
